    A beautiful display, with some caveats

    |
    Tech Insider Network Member
    Posted .
    This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.

    The Asus 27" IPS 4K ProArt Monitor is one of the most color-accurate and brilliant displays I have ever witnessed and it lives up to its promise in delivering a quality of picture seeked by graphics designer amateurs and professionals alike. It's well made, has plenty of connectivity options and offers several features to ensure you are seeing exactly what you should be seeing when working with digital media. It's 27-inch diagonal screen size and resolution support up to 4K at 60Hz refresh rate will satisfy the target demographic of whom these monitors were made for, so if you're looking to use this display for higher frame rate activities, such as gaming, you may want to look at Asus other line of gaming monitors, from the likes of TUF Gaming and Republic of Gamers (ROG). Connectivity is good, with the ability to use DisplayPort, HDMI, or even USB-C for newer hardware that supports that display output, as well as a USB 3 hub to provide you more connection ports for your peripherals, and comes in handy if your machine has limited port availability. You do not have support for DVI/VGA however, so keep that in mind if you're needing to connect the monitor to an older graphics card or computer. I am using HDMI for my setup, and I would rather prefer using DisplayPort like I already do on my other monitor... however, this is where the problem begins. Because of the way DisplayPort works with "hot plugging", when my computer goes into a sleep state, it tends to keep this monitor's LED backlight powered on while my other monitor is completely in standby mode. None of the options or settings in the monitor's menu or on my computer's Windows settings or graphics card settings was able to remedy this issue, my only other choice was to plug it in using HDMI while keeping my other display using DisplayPort to allow it to fully go into standby mode when locking my computer or putting it to sleep. While this may not seem like an issue in the short-term, it's probably important to preserve the lifespan of your monitor's LED backlight and ensure it's only on when it needs to be. That's just my two cents on that, but if such a nuisance isn't a problem for you, then you can happily connect two or more displays using DisplayPort to your liking. So, besides that minor issue with this monitor staying on when my computer goes into sleep mode, and the refresh rate being limited to 60Hz when I don't see why it can be higher, especially on resolutions lower than 4K, this monitor is a fantastic choice for all other uses and most especially graphics design. It was pretty interesting to see that the monitor had it's own calibration certification out of the box and was thoroughly tested to ensure a color-accurate picture in the factory prior to packaging. In the end, you can't go wrong with the Asus ProArt 4K display, but what's keeping me from giving it a true 5 star rating is the issue with the display not entering a low-power/standby state when my machine is clearly in a locked state or in sleep mode. It also doesn't seem apparent that Asus can address this issue with a software/firmware update, as the ability to do so within the monitor's menu controls, or the ability to perform a firmware update via USB, seems to be absent. I might be mistaken about this and maybe Asus will be able to provide an effective solution in the future, but it is an issue I have seen been discussed on various forum platforms across the Web and also affecting other similar Asus monitor models besides this one. I also wish Asus would make ProArt displays with higher refresh rates - video content creators would be very excited about this too, especially those that double as gamers.

    Stunning 4K Monitor

    |
    Tech Insider Network Member
    Posted .
    This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.

    I am replacing a very good 1080P monitor with this 27” 4K monitor. The monitor comes Calman calibrated and includes the Calman report. The monitor came very will packaged and double boxed. The monitor provides connections for HDMI (2), Display Port and USB C and can serve as a USB hub for powering other devices when connected via USB C. It is also includes all of the various cables that you would need to make these connections which include the HDMI, DP and USB C cable. The monitor was very easy to assemble and is extremely well made. It weighs in at close to 20lbs. The stand allows you to raise and lower the monitor as well as tilt and swivel. You can also change the orientation from horizontal to vertical. The monitor has a very slim bezel and what I like most is the fact that it is black on all sides. A lot of monitors, including my previous one is that they are black on the top and sides but silver on the bottom which can be distracting at times. With this one having the entire surround in black it is a very clean look. Out of the box I had to make a couple of picture adjustments as the monitor came with the Blue Light filter set to max which made the monitor very dark. After figuring out how to make changes (I’ll get to this in a second) I set the filter to 3 and lowered the brightness to 35 and the monitor just pops. My point of reference is my 75” Sony Z9D 4K TV. The colors on this monitor are outstanding and the 4K performance is on par with my TV. I connected the monitor to my computer via HDMI and loaded several 4K videos available on the internet and they look almost 3D. This is an absolutely stunning monitor and although I am not a graphic designer, I can certainly see how this monitor would be an excellent choice for that use. I have a large collection of 4K movies and have watched several on this monitor and the only thing I can say is I wish this monitor was bigger now. Now back to my comment about having to figure out how to make changes to the settings. If there was one issue I have with this monitor and a lot of electronics these days is the manual that comes with it. It does a good job of telling you how to assemble the monitor but offers virtually nothing in the way of telling the user how to do anything else including turning it on. Luckily, I have experience with these types of electronics and was able to figure it out but for someone that is not as familiar they could have a challenge. After I got my monitor set up, I decided to check the Asus site and sure enough there is a very detailed manual for this monitor which provides instructions on how to access the menu and what options are available. I highly recommend reviewing the online manual before receiving your monitor. One thing that I noticed buried deep in the menu is the ability to turn off the power on LED. I always find these LED’s distracting so being able to turn it off was really a bonus. Overall, I am thrilled with this monitor and would highly recommend it to anyone looking for an upgrade to an existing 1080P monitor.

    Feels like walking into a crisp open field.

    |
    Tech Insider Network Member
    Posted .
    This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.

    I was in need a more desktop real-estate that my previous 1080p monitor was not able to provide. I workflow consists of no less than 10 different programs open simultaneously not including email and calendar clients. The Asus ProArt PA279CV monitor. This monitor supports 4K HDR (3840 x 2160 res) which offers me plenty of desktop real estate. Thankfully my eyes are still fairly sharp and can see the small characters on the screen. Setup was simple. The base (nicely weighted) has a tool-less connection to the arm. There is a button latch (by the input connections) to seat (and disconnect) the VESA mount which took me a few seconds to figure out. I also appreciate the rotation to go into portrait mode. The ProArt has plenty of connection options (including USB C!) but no DVI/VGA but I'm not sure if you would want to drive a 4k monitor on older hardware. The hardware that is capable can use adapters. Cables included are USB Type C, DisplayPort, HDMI and Power. I would have preferred the inclusion of a mDP since I already have that cable for my Surface and I hate the DP latch. But I love USB C. After getting used to the menu system with the front section buttons (which does not take long), switching inputs is fairly quick and easy. Due to the larger size of the monitor it will wobble if you fat finger the buttons just by poking it. But I tend to grip the chin of the monitor and hit the buttons with my thumb which provides stability an mitigates the wobble. Upon turning on the monitor (note that this monitor has a hard on/off switch located next to the power port) it is defaulted to sRGB settings which was a bit dim for me. Standard Mode works for my office applications and there are 2 customizable User Setting modes which you can dial in the monitor to your preference. The ProArt offers plenty of customization far more than I need for the majority of office applications in my use case. I cant speak of the on-board speakers as I utilize a soundbar, but it's good to know I have them in case I need them. I expect nothing from them other than be better than the dinky speakers that were found in computer cases in the 90s. This ProArt 27 monitor offers great color and letters are crisp and sharp. I can view more of a given application page without scrolling and easily jump from app to app without diving through all the windows. I'm extremely happy with the monitor and am about to pull the trigger to get a second ProArt for a dual 4k setup. I've mainly used Asus motherboards since I started building PCs in the mid90s and they have always been a trusted brand for me. This monitor is no different. Great job Asus!

    Not compatible with M2 MacBook Air via USB-C

    |
    |
    Posted . Owned for less than 1 week when reviewed.
    This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.

    The monitor looks great...ON A PC or over HDMI with a Mac Mini, but it is not compatible with my M2 MacBook Air over USB-C. The monitor shipped with V019 firmware and supposedly V021 was a fix, tried it and nope. V022, nope. Pushed the hub update that was also claimed to be a fix by Asus and nope. Even with the latest V22 firmware and latest hub update (which has to be done from Windows), the PA279CV doesn't work with USB-C on my M2 MacBook Air. Very disappointing. 2 stars since it does work with Windows over DP and HDMI but what monitor doesn't?
